I'm afraid you're very much wrong.
When people scream 'nerf scouts!' They usually have either track or evac in mind, more so track of late. Bards get both of those, so you'll excuse me if i tell everyone who says nerf scouts, to go DIAF. If they were saying Nerf Rogues! I wouldn't care. Nerf Predators! - Don't really care.
As for bards being overpowered... I'd actually say they're pretty damned close to balanced. I can usually kill most scouts and mages, but have major problems with healers, if I can't spike them out (PotM FTW!) before they start healing, I've pretty much lost. Fighters are touch and go, could win, could lose. I really don't think there's any classes which are stupidly overpowered at the momment. And back to topic, this thread should be titled "Dev 'grandfathers in' stoneskin item for non-mages in PVP". And by the way, this proc is as overpowered for mages as it is for any other class. (speaking of PvP) For PvE I don't see a problem with giving mages a decent chance at surviving when pulling aggro, because they don't get hit that often. But in PvP mages get hit as much as every other class gets, and such a proc shouldn't be available for PvP at all.
I even thought that the Dispersion proc is totally overpowered for everyone, PvP and PvE. This proc should not exist, or may be splitted up to a stoneskin and a mana proc, with a proc chance of 1%. Stoneskin alone is overpowered, but then add the manaproc and everyone wearing 5 pieces of this is godlike. And I know a decent amount of items with this proc which are very easily to attain.
